    The recall is over fears that its famous "Winged B" hood ornament could injure people in an accident because it might not properly retract.

    A Bentley dealer noticed the spring mechanism under the ornament has a tendency to corrode and might not always function properly.

    The fear is that if the hood ornament does not retract, it could increase the risk of injury to a pedestrian in the event of a crash.
